Optical properties of poly[2-methoxy-5-(2′-ethyl-hexyloxy)-1,4-phenylene vinylene] (MEH-PPV) films have been studied by analyzing temperature dependent photoluminescence spectra. Charge carrier conduction processes and dielectric properties of ITO/MEH-PPV/Al device have been investigated using current density–voltage (J–V), ac impedance and capacitance–voltage (C–V) characteristics. Charge carrier conduction at lower voltages is ohmic and switches to space charge limited current (SCLC) conduction with exponential trap distribution at higher voltages (above 3 V). From the temperature dependent impedance characteristics an activation energy of 0.42 eV has been extracted. The conduction mechanism revealed from J–V characteristics has been correlated with impedance characteristics. The behavior of trap charges has been studied using frequency dependent C–V characteristics. From the detailed analysis of C–V characteristics, ionized acceptor density NA, diffusion potential VD and the width of the depletion layer w have been extracted.
